2022 Community Works Endowment Fund for Macon County

Dated: January 19, 2022

The Community Foundation of Macon County has launched Community Works Endowment Fund.

Donor Name: The Community Foundation of Macon County

State: Illinois

County: Macon County (IL)

Type of Grant: Endowment

Deadline (mm/dd/yyyy): 02/18/2022

Size of the Grant: $100,000

Details: 

The overall purpose of Community Works is to provide a coordinated, systems-based approach toward the achievement of community aspirations,” says CFMC Foundation President Natalie Beck. “This endowed fund provides grants to area organizations and institutions whose efforts further the vision of a sustainable community in select priority areas of workforce development, education and environmental sustainability.”

In 2005, The Community Foundation of Macon County was one of 18 initial community foundations selected to participate in the Illinois Community works Endowment program. The CFMC raised local dollars, which were matched by the Grand Victoria Foundation, to create an endowment for Macon County that is used in the areas of workforce development and childhood education initiatives.

 Criteria

Organizations applying for these grants from must submit a new or existing program that meets at least one of the specified criteria listed for the chosen funding area:

  • Education
    • Increase access to quality, affordable education
    • Expand availability of quality childcare facilities
    • Strengthen educational programs and management capacities
  • Workforce Development
    • Job retention and career advancement
    • Job creation
    • Access/transportation options to jobs
    • Adult literacy
  • Land Use/Protection Issues in Macon County
    • Protection and restoration of natural lands and waterways
    • Development of clean renewable energy and prevention of pollution
    • Expansion/connection of preserved natural lands
    • Implementation of regional growth
    • Management and land use strategies that promote economic vitality and environmental health
    • Educating the public in the above issues

Funding Information

Total available funding for these annual grants is $200,000, and funding is restricted to programs that prioritize –

  • Education ($100K total awarded, minimum individual funding level per grant award is $10,000),
  • Workforce Development ($50K, minimum funding per grant $5,000) or
  • Land Use/Protection ($50K, minimum funding per grant $5,000).

Eligibility Requirements

  • Organization must have 501(c) 3 status from the Internal Revenue Service or be a qualified charitable, religious or government organization
  • Organization must be located in Macon County, Illinois
  • Organizations demonstrating a commitment to racial and economic equity are prioritized
